Привіт, любий друже!
Мене звуть Богдан, я автор сайту joomla-school.com .
Представляю вам свій відеокурс: Шаблон Joomla 2.5 від А до Я. Вивчивши його, ви дізнаєтеся всі етапи створення шаблону для кращої системи управління сайтом Joomla 2.5, а також навчитеся створювати свої унікальні шаблони.
Відеокурс побудований так, що Ви практично відразу приступите до створення шаблону, а весь необхідний теоретичний матеріал буде частинами поданий в тому місці, де потрібно більш детально пояснити будь-які нові терміни, функції або властивості.
Раз Ви читаєте цю сторінку, значить тема створення шаблону Joomla Вам близька, напевно Ви вже пробували створювати його. В інтернеті є досить багато статей, в яких описані деякі етапи створення шаблону Joomla, але всі вони містять тільки загальні принципи, інформація у них поверхнева, розрахована тільки для ознайомлення, приклади примітивні і на виході виходять досить скромні і непрофесійні шаблони, які не вражають відвідувачів сайту.
А всім відомо, що якісно зроблений шаблон - це обличчя сайту - його репутація. Адже зустрічають по зовнішньому вигляду, і якщо перше враження від сайту не дуже, то яку б корисну інформацію він не містив, все одно є великий ризик втратити довіру відвідувачів сайту.
Отже, в своєму видеокурсе я детально і поетапно розкриваю всі етапи створення шаблону Joomla 2.5.
А зараз я Вам розповім, як побудоване навчання.
Ось головна сторінка диска:
Тут є два основні розділи: Відеоуроки та Довідник. Перейшовши в розділ Відеоуроки, Ви починаєте перегляд основних уроків, в яких відразу приступаєте до створення шаблону на практиці. Якщо ж Вам знадобиться теоретичний матеріал, або ж необхідно щось вивчити, що прямо не пов'язане з ходом процесу створення шаблону Joomla 2.5, то в ході відеоуроків наводяться посилання на необхідні розділи Довідника, або інших джерел.
У розділі основних відеоуроків розміщені такі уроки:
Як і належить, у веденні я розповідаю про що даний відеокурс, як ним користуватися, де і які відеоуроки розміщені, а також додаткові матеріали до них.
дивитися видеоурок
В даному відеоуроці йдеться про основні поняття про шаблони Joomla 2.5: що таке шаблон Joomla, його складові, як управляти шаблонами за допомогою менеджера шаблонів Joomla 2.5, встановлювати і видаляти їх, як включа ть і відключати перегляд позицій модулів, які є типи шаблонів, що таке стилі шаблонів, а також як ними управляти і редагувати.
дивитися видеоурок
- 3. Технічне завдання
Тут Ви дізнаєтеся, як аналізувати технічне завдання, на що потрібно звертати увагу при його складанні для розробки шаблону Joomla. Також Ви ознайомитеся з повним обсягом робіт по створенню шаблону Joomla 2.5, який ми виконаємо у даному відеокурсу. А саме ми будемо створювати шаблон для сайту прокату ВІП-Автомобілів. Нам необхідно буде, маючи тільки графічний дизайн сайту в Фотошопі, розкроїти його і створити шаблон Joomla 2.5, зробити сайт як з фіксованою шириною (два варіанти фіксованої ширини) так і з гумовою і впровадимо зміна ширини шаблону в його параметри. Також, розставимо необхідні позиції модулів, пропишемо для них власні стилі виведення, додамо для них умови публікації в залежності від розміщеного в них контенту, перевизначити макети виведення модулів, компонентів, налаштуємо меню, додамо додаткові ефекти за допомогою впровадження javascript, та й багато інших опцій , які використовуються в процесі створення шаблонів Joomla.
дивитися видеоурок
- 4. Вибір макета шаблону
В даному уроці Ви дізнаєтеся, як, виходячи з технічного завдання, а саме з параметрів зміни ширини колонок, визначити тип CSS макета шаблону і звідки скачати необхідний макет, який оптимізований з точки зору пошукової оптимізації.
дивитися видеоурок
- 5. Структура файлів шаблону
З даного відеоуроку Ви дізнаєтеся про структуру шаблону Joomla 2.5, який файл за що відповідає, де зберігати CSS-стилі, малюнки, java-скрипти, які правила створення даних файлів, а також почнемо описувати всі необхідні опції і властивості шаблону в службовому файлі templateDetails. xml. Після всього цього, ми вже створимо інсталяційний архів шаблону, який буде складатися всього з трьох файлів, встановимо його в систему, і дізнаємося де зберігаються всі файли шаблонів Joomla 2.5.
дивитися видеоурок
- 6. Стилі шаблону, cброс стилів
Тут ми приступимо до налаштування нашого примітивного шаблону, а саме створимо файл CSS і розмістимо в ньому необхідні стилі, правильно підключимо їх в головному файлі шаблону. Також Ви дізнаєтесь, як форматувати CSS-код в Dreamweaver-е і як підключати CSS-файл скидання стилів для забезпечення однакового відображення нашого шаблону в різних браузерах (кроссбраузерность)
дивитися видеоурок
Відеоурок описує якийсь код необхідно вставляти для запобігання прямого доступу до файлів шаблону, як підключати бібліотеку яваскрипт MooTools, як правильно прописувати директиву DOCTYPE і тег html, як вставити вміст тега head, використовуючи спеціальну конструкцію, як підключати загальні CSS-файли стилів system.css і general.css, а також як підключати різні стилі, для різних версій браузера Internet Explorer за допомогою умовних коментарів.
дивитися видеоурок
- 8. Установка демо даних
В даному уроці для полегшення роботи, ми за допомогою спеціального установчого архіву, встановимо демо-дані нашого сайту, де вже розміщено весь необхідний контент нашого сайту прокату ВІП-автомобілів.
дивитися видеоурок
- 9. Вставка контенту в шаблон, позиції модулів
З даного відеоуроку Ви дізнаєтеся, як за допомогою спеціальних вставок включати в шаблон основний контент сайту, модулі, системні повідомлення. Також Ви вивчіть, які існують стандартні стилі виведення модулів, і Ви навчитеся призначати їх для різних позицій модулів, які Ви також навчитеся додавати в наш шаблон.
дивитися видеоурок
- 10. Налаштування ширини шаблону, базова настройка css
В даному відео ми додамо шаблоном здатність змінювати властивості ширини. Спочатку встановимо гумову ширину шаблону, яка дорівнює 90% від ширини вікна браузера, і обмежимо її мінімальним і максимальним значенням. Також ми використовуємо кілька корисних трюків, які поліпшать нашу верстку з точки зору кросбраузерності при налаштуванні ширини шаблону і відображенні шрифтів.
дивитися видеоурок
- 11. Верстка шапки сайту
Тут ми приступимо до верстки шапки нашого шаблону. Ви научітьесь як правильно в Фотошопі розкроювати дизайн, налаштовувати параметри збереження малюнків шаблону, виріжемо логотип сайту, прикріпимо до нього активне посилання на головну сторінку, налаштуємо праву частину логотипу так, щоб вона завжди центрована при зміні ширини шаблону, дізнаємося, як за допомогою PHP- вставок прописувати посилання на сайт, а також його назву.
- 12. Верстка верхнього і нижнього меню, модуль «Копірайт»
В даному відео ми розглянемо, як верстати і налаштовувати верхнє і нижнє меню сайту. Спочатку ми додамо необхідні пункти меню і налаштуємо їх. А потім виріжемо необхідні малюнки для верстки меню, пропишемо їх властивості, налаштуємо контейнери пунктів меню, використовуємо спеціальний метод для центрування пунктів горизонтального меню, навчимося перевизначати стилі оформлення модулів за допомогою суфіксів класів модулів. Також ми налаштуємо візуальне відображення модуля «Копірайт».
- 13. Права та ліва колонка, модуль «Акції!»
З даного уроку Ви дізнаєтеся, як оформляти зовнішній вигляд лівої і правої колонки шаблону, а також налаштуєте зовнішній вигляд лівого модуля «Акції!», Дізнаєтеся про ефекті напівпрозорої в різних форматах малюнків і використанні даного властивості при верстці.
- 14. Створюємо власний стиль виведення модулів
У відео розглядається процес настройки модуля правої колонки, а саме модуля з інформацією про телефони для замовлення автомобіля. На прикладі налаштування даного модуля Ви навчитеся визначити свій власний варіант виведення модулів за допомогою функції Сhrome, ознайомитеся з її синтаксисом, дізнаєтеся як і будь поширені параметри і атрибути використовуються і передаються в модулях, а також створите свій варіант даної функції.
- 15. Перевизначення макетів виведення модулів
З видеоурока Ви дізнаєтеся про можливості перевизначати стандартні макети виведення вмісту Joomla 2.5, вивчіть можливі категорії макетів, а також на прикладі макетів виведення модулів меню, перевизначити макети їх виведення з метою додавання можливості стилізації окремо першого і останнього пунктів меню.
- 16. Налагодження та перевизначення макетів виведення компонента «Контент»
Тут ми спочатку налаштуємо параметри даного компонента виходячи з технічного завдання, а потім навчимося настроювати, перевизначати і створювати альтернативні макети виведення одиночній статті, макети виведення статей у вигляді блогу, макети виведення блогу категорій, макети виведення категорій у вигляді списку, макети виведення пункту меню. Також Ви дізнаєтесь, як на прикладі додавання до назви категорій кількості вхідних в неї статей, використовувати різні параметри в шаблонах компонентів. Ми навчимося виводити статті в дві колонки, і налаштуємо візуальне відображення написів «Автор», «Кількості переглядів, а також кнопок« Печатки »і« Емейл ».
- 17. Налаштування навігації
В даному відео Ви навчитеся настроювати візуальне відображення посторінковою навігації, а саме налаштуємо кнопки «Вперед» і «Назад» при перегляді статті, а також інформацію про кількість сторінок в певній категорії, а також кнопки «На початок», «Назад», «Вперед »,« кінець »і номера сторінок. Ви дізнаєтеся з допомогою якого файлу і де перевизначити висновок даної інформації, не змінюючи системні файли Joomla 2.5.
- 18. Умови в шаблоні
Відеоурок навчить Вас як за допомогою спеціальних умов в шаблоні Joomla 2.5 приховувати незайнятого простору, тим самим домагаючись ефективного використання шаблону сайту. Ви дізнаєтеся, як приховувати код лівої і правої колонки шаблону, якщо в них на певних сторінках не опубліковано жодного модуля, і змусити центральну колонку з основним контентом зайняти вільний простір.
- 19. Параметри шаблону
З даного відео Ви дізнаєтеся, як розширювати функціонал шаблону Joomla 2.5, додаючи можливість змінювати його параметри, тобто прямо з адмінпанелі змінювати ширину шаблону, колірну схему, розміри колонок і так далі. Ми спочатку додамо можливість змінювати ширину шаблону, а саме задавати три різних значення (два фіксованих, а також «гумову» ширину зі значенням 90% від ширини вікна браузера), а потім додамо ще один параметр, за допомогою якого можна змінювати значення мета-тега generator.
- 20. Модуль «Автомобілі» і «Корисне»
У відеоуроці розглянуто процес додавання і налаштування двох модулів сайту, а саме модуль «Автомобілі», який показує інформацію про трьох обраних автомобілях з Каталогу, а також модуль «Корисне», який відображає інформацію про 4 статтях з категорії Корисна інформація. Для модуля «Автомобілі» буде використаний сторонній модуль Deluxe News Module, а для модуля «Корисне» викорис стандартний модуль «Матеріали - Список матеріалів категорії». З відео Ви дізнаєтеся, як налаштовувати кожен модуль, виходячи з технічного завдання, а також розглянуто процес розміщення даних модулів в двох колонках.
- 21. Налаштування компонента «Контакти»
Тут ми навчимося настроювати ще один стандартний компонент «Контакти», який використовуються для зворотного зв'язку. Ми не тільки налаштуємо зовнішній вигляд даного компонента за допомогою стильових правил, а й перевизначити макет його виведення для переміщення форми зворотного зв'язку в самий верх, а також для коригування виведення написів, які використовуються за замовчуванням.
- 22. Налаштування відображення банера
В даному відеоуроці ми додамо новий баннер в компоненті «Банери», опублікуємо модуль для виведення даного банера у відповідній позиції, а також за допомогою стильових правил налаштуємо його зовнішній вигляд згідно з технічним завданням.
- 23. Багатомовність шаблону
Даний відеоурок навчить Вас, як додати нашому шаблоном можливість відображення його текстового вмісту на декількох мовах. Тобто, Ви зможете, по-перше, додати багатомовність для службової інформації в адмінпанелі управління шаблоном, а також зможемо перевизначити переклад будь-яких мовних констант, які вже визначені за замовчуванням в Джумла. Ви дізнаєтеся, як правильно називати і розміщувати мовні файли, як правильно прописувати константи, які потрібно переводити, як налагоджувати локалізацію, а також як прописувати службову інформацію для правильного розміщення мовних файлів в процесі установки.
- 24. Вікно емейл, друку, сторінка помилок і оффлайна
Тут Ви навчитеся настроювати візуальний вигляд вікна Печатки, Відправлення посилання матеріалу на Емейл, а також сторінку помилок і оффлайна. Ви дізнаєтеся, як і які файли необхідно налаштувати, а також які php-вставки необхідно використовувати при цьому.
З відео Ви дізнаєтеся як за допомогою спеціальних сервісів створити маленьку іконку для відображення в заголовку вікна браузера, а також навчитеся розміщувати її в шаблоні Joomla 2.5.
- 26. Підключаємо яваскрипт
В даному відеоуроці Ви навчитеся підключити в шаблон java-скрипт, який допоможе організувати на сайті меню з плавно випадають пунктами. Ви дізнаєтеся, де розміщувати файли java-скриптів, як їх правильно підключати в index.php файл шаблону, а також дізнаєтеся як, на прикладі скрипта Superfish, впроваджувати їх для додавання красивих ефектів на сайті.
- 27. Додаємо превью
З видеоурока Ви дізнаєтеся, як створювати і додавати в панель управління шаблонами Joomla 2.5 два малюнки попереднього перегляду нашого шаблону.
- 28. Підготовка архіву інсталяції шаблону
Даний відеоурок навчить Вас правильно створювати архів інсталяції нашого шаблону для установки в Joomla 2.5. Ви дізнаєтеся, як правильно записати всю необхідну інформацію про файлах в службовий файл templateDetails.xml, як створити інсталяційний архів і як протестувати процес установки шаблону в систему.
До кожного відеоуроку прикріплені вкладені файли, і якщо навіть у Вас щось не виходить, Ви завжди зможете звернутися до них за допомогою.
Крім того, в видеокурсе є розділ Довідник, де зібрана необхідна інформація, яку потрібно завжди тримати під рукою в процесі створення шаблону Joomla 2.5.
Ось, що увійшло до Довідника даного відеокурсу:
- 1. Програми для розробки шаблонів
З даних відео Ви дізнаєтеся, як встановити та налаштувати локальний сервер, браузер FireFox, розширення до нього, які допомагають швидко і ефективно розробляти шаблони Joomla 2.5 (FireBug, FireFile, WebDeveloper, Colorzilla), як встановлювати саму Joomla 2.5 на сервер, як встановити та налаштувати програму IETester для тестування відображення шаблону Joomla в різних версіях Internet Explorer.
- 2. Структура файлів шаблону
Це довідник опису та розміщення всіх типових файлів і папок шаблону Joomla 2.5
- 3. Що таке BOM?
Це стаття, яка допоможе Вам зрозуміти суть терміна BOM, а також уникнути проблем, пов'язаних з ним при створенні шаблонів Joomla 2.5.
- 4. Умовні коментарі
Це довідник, в якому розміщені можливі комбінації підключення за допомогою умовних коментарів файлів стилів для різних версій Internet Explorer.
- 5. Стилі виведення модулів
Довідник, в якому розміщено повний опис і синтаксис виведення стандартних стилів виведення модулів Joomla 2.5.
В даному довіднику розміщені найбільш часто використовувані php-вставки при створенні шаблону Joomla 2.5.
- 7. Метод центрування горизонтального меню
У статті описаний метод центрування пунктів горизонтального меню за допомогою правил каскадних таблиць стилів.
- 8. Варіанти призначення альтернативних макетів Joomla 2.5
З даної статті Ви можете дізнатися повну інформацію про правила створення і призначення альтернативних макетів для компонентів, модулів, категорій і пунктів меню Joomla 2.5.
Крім того, всі покупці даного відеокурсу зможуть отримати швидку відповідь на їх питання на спеціальному форумі підтримки клієнтів
Отже, в підсумку Ви отримуєте:
3. Що таке BOM?